Transaction 159f696fcf42ff275af88ddfedd7d9e0c71239286f157c8ae61fd4019cdf4409
2 Input
2 Outputs
- 159f696fcf42ff275af88ddfedd7d9e0c71239286f157c8ae61fd4019cdf4409:0
- 159f696fcf42ff275af88ddfedd7d9e0c71239286f157c8ae61fd4019cdf4409:1
value 949293
address 1JCLizoSkqC7ijdCZNqamxkk1W9ddCAwXK
value 5927736
address 17TqtGY6dS3hseE9t2s5vmfiJiNoJ4X8Kf